4,4′-Di-tert-butyl-2,2′-dipyridinium dichloride
In the title compound, C18H26N22+·2Cl−, the complete dication is generated by crystallographic inversion symmetry; both N atoms are protonated and engaged in strong and highly directional N—H...Cl hydrogen bonds. Additional weak C—H...Cl contact...
